我知道新的rails应用程序带有一个空的favicon.ico文件.我想知道如何添加一个favicon.我知道你可以使用favicon_link_tag帮助器,但我不知道如何填充favicon.ico文件.你使用favicon发电机吗?如果是这样,哪一个最好?
我也希望能够缓存它,rails也会自动执行此操作吗?
谢谢
每次登录时,都会收到错误信息,表明电子邮件/密码无效.
路线:
devise_for :users
devise_scope :users do
get '/users/sign_out' => 'devise/sessions#destroy', :as => :destroy_user_session
post '/users/sign_in' => 'devise/sessions#create', :as => :user_session
end
resources :users
Run Code Online (Sandbox Code Playgroud)
用户模型:
devise :database_authenticatable, :confirmable, :recoverable, :rememberable, :trackable
attr_accessor :password
attr_accessible :first_name, :last_name, :email, :password, :password_confirmation, :gender, :remember_me
Run Code Online (Sandbox Code Playgroud)
视图:
<% if signed_in?(:user) %>
Hi <%= current_user.first_name %>. | Not you? <%= link_to 'Sign out', destroy_user_session_path, :method => :delete %>
<% else %>
<%= link_to 'Sign up', signup_path %> or <%= link_to 'Sign in', user_session_path, :method => :create …Run Code Online (Sandbox Code Playgroud) 我仔细阅读了技术定义hidden_fields,但不确定它的真正含义.我的理解是它允许您传入某些参数的属性.例如,如果您有一个富连接模型,则可以使用hidden_field它将user_id分配给用户的连接模型属性.那是对的吗?
如果是这样,在表格或控制器中做它会更好吗?
关于为我的应用创建暂存环境有什么想法,或者我应该在heroku上创建第二个用于暂存的应用程序?哪一个更好,还是首选?
谢谢.
我有一个简单的代码表格:
<%= simple_form_for @business, :html => {:class => "form-inline"} do |f| %>
<%= f.association :business_type, :as => :collection_select, :input_html => {:class => "input-small"}, :label => "Type of Business"%>
<%= f.button :submit, :class => "primary pull-left" %>
<% end %>
Run Code Online (Sandbox Code Playgroud)
在business type模型中,我有以下内容:first_tier,second_tier,third_tier.
我希望select允许用户选择business type模型中的所有选项,除了first_tier选项外,但无法使其工作.
谢谢.